Who is responsible for obtaining the required permits for a Big Blue Swim School?

Big_Blue_Swim_School Franchise · 2025 FDD

Answer from 2025 FDD Document

Before you begin operating the School, we will (directly or through a third party):

    1. Provide various real estate services. (Franchise Agreement—Section 4; Development Rights Agreement—Section 5) These services do not include conforming the School's premises to local ordinances and building codes obtaining required permits, for which you will be responsible. The School always will be developed at your expense.

Source: Item 11 — FRANCHISOR'S ASSISTANCE, ADVERTISING, COMPUTER SYSTEMS, AND TRAINING (FDD pages 37–51)

What This Means (2025 FDD)

According to the 2025 Big Blue Swim School Franchise Disclosure Document, the franchisee is responsible for obtaining the required permits for their school. While Big Blue Swim School offers real estate services before the school opens, these services do not include conforming the premises to local ordinances and building codes or obtaining the necessary permits. The franchisee bears the expense of developing the school.

This means that prospective Big Blue Swim School franchisees must budget time and money to handle the permitting process. This includes understanding local regulations, submitting applications, and potentially working with contractors to ensure the facility meets all code requirements. Failing to obtain the necessary permits can delay the opening of the school or even result in fines and legal issues.

Big Blue Swim School does provide assistance by reviewing potential sites and offering guidance on site selection criteria. However, the ultimate responsibility for ensuring the site complies with all applicable laws, codes, ordinances, and regulations rests with the franchisee. This division of responsibility is typical in franchising, where the franchisor provides the brand, system, and support, while the franchisee manages the local operations and compliance.
